**Core Concept**
Drugs that cross the placenta are substances that can pass from the maternal bloodstream into the fetal bloodstream, potentially affecting fetal development and well-being. This process is influenced by factors such as the drug's molecular weight, lipid solubility, and the presence of specific transport mechanisms.
**Why the Correct Answer is Right**
Drugs that are lipid-soluble and have a molecular weight less than 500 Da are more likely to cross the placenta. This is because the placental membrane is highly permeable to lipid-soluble substances, allowing them to diffuse freely. Additionally, certain transport mechanisms, such as passive diffusion and facilitated diffusion, can also facilitate the transfer of drugs across the placenta.
